The Geochemical Characeristics And Deposit Genesis Analysis Of Huang Yangshan Graphite Deposit In Qi Tai County Of Xinjiang Autonomous Region

Huang Yangshan graphite ore in Qi tai county of Xinjiang Autonomous Region is located in Su Jiquan-Tu erkuli crystalline graphite metallogenic belt,The ore lithology mainly is fine grained porphyritic granite mixed with graphite,the graphite appears as crystalline scales.The exposure granite in typical ore deposit area,it belongs to aluminum A-type granite,it is characterized by high Si,low Al,poor Ca and Mg,rich alkali.Nd modle age of A-type granite in northern Xinjiang is compliance with the age of oceanic crust by recorded of ophiolite suite in East Junggar.The?Nd?t?values of Huang yangshan alkali granite is less 34 units than plagiogranite with the characteristic of oceanic plagiogranite in southeast of Huang yangshan alkali granite,the ratio range of Sm/Nd?La/Nb?Ba/Nb?Th/Nb in trace elements,It indicates granite magma from crust-mantle mixing magma,and crustal magma mix with the relic of the ocean crust.The LA-ICP-MS zircon U-Pb dating all suggest that the coincidence between206Pb/208U value is 298±6Ma and research achievement of our predecessors,to explain metallogenetic epoch of graphite ore was late carboniferous,the granite formed in tectonic setting of post-collision.The?13C values of graphite measured by our predecessors,this value between-21.3‰ and-23.9‰,and I deduced that Huang Yangshan graphite carbon deried from organiccarbon,it belongs to continental facies or marine facies organic matter.During the tectonic setting of post-collision,crust-mantle mixing magma experienced underplating along the fracture of Qi shui-Su Jiquan,and capture stratum carbonic in this time.The rock carbonaceous gradually becomed round or ellipse,C was transumutatived into graphite under high engine temperature and pressure conditions,and form vast spheroidal graphites in magma boling condtion.Huang Yangshan graphite deposit belongs to magmatic hydrothermal type.
